Li-Wen Huang, MD, is a Staff Physician at the San Francisco VA Health Care System and Assistant Professor in Hematology/Oncology at UCSF. Dr. Huang received her undergraduate degree from Harvard followed by medical degree and internal medicine residency training from Duke. She completed hematology/oncology fellowship concurrent with a geriatrics T32 research fellowship at UCSF. Her research focuses on understanding the interactions between cancer, cancer therapy, and geriatric syndromes such as cognitive impairment, with the goal of improving care for older adults with cancer. Dr. Huang's NIA-VA HSR&D Career Development Award focuses on understanding the telehealth oncology experiences of older cognitively impaired cancer patients, their caregivers, and clinicians in order to design and test a patient-centered intervention, with the goal of improving telehealth cancer care delivery for Veterans despite challenges associated with age and cognitive impairment.
